Is it my imagination, or does this track plan reflect some John Allen Timesaver lineage?
Back in 1970-71, when I was studying Korean at the Defense Language Institute in Monterey, California, I operated the Andrews Branch of the Gorre & Daphetid at the weekly operating sessions. We always ended the evening drinking coffee and taking turns on the Timesaver.
I do not remember the exact Timesaver track plan (although I must have it around somewhere), but in my memory it had a passing resemblance to the Ripon & Wolf River.
